  • Phetchabun captures an average of 1122 mm (44.2 in) of rainfall per year, or 93.5 mm (3.7 in) per month.
  • The driest weather is in December when an average of 4 mm (0.2 in) of rainfall (precipitation) occurs.
  • The wettest weather is in September when an average of 212 mm (8.3 in) of rainfall (precipitation) occurs.

Precipitation Table

Jan Feb Mar Apr May Jun Jul Aug Sep Oct Nov Dec Annual
rainfall iconAverage Precipitation mm (in) 7 (0.28) 17 (0.7) 34 (1.3) 70 (2.8) 157 (6.2) 153 (6) 168 (6.6) 189 (7.4) 212 (8.3) 98 (3.9) 13 (0.5) 4 (0.2) 1122 (44.2)
rainwater catchment iconPrecipitation Litres/m² (Gallons/ft²) 7 (0.17) 17 (0.42) 34 (0.83) 70 (1.72) 157 (3.85) 153 (3.75) 168 (4.12) 189 (4.64) 212 (5.2) 98 (2.4) 13 (0.32) 4 (0.1) 1122 (27.52)
